Southside has enjoyed the comforts of home their last six games, but now they'll head out on the road. They will head out to square off against the Springdale Bulldogs at 6:30 p.m. on Thursday. Springdale took a loss in their last match and will be looking to turn the tables on Southside, who comes in off a win.
Southside is coming in fresh off a high-stakes matchup with another one of Arkansas' top teams: Fayetteville, who was ranked fifth in their home state at the time (Southside was ranked first). Southside blew past Fayetteville 3-0 on Tuesday.
Southside's not only won, but also showed off some consistency: keeping Fayetteville between 19 and 20 points across their sets.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-20, 25-19, 25-19.
Meanwhile, Springdale was not able to break out of their rough patch on Thursday as the team picked up their tenth straight defeat. They lost 3-0 to Bentonville West.
The match finished with set scores of 25-18, 25-13, 25-10.
Southside's win was their 16th stra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 20-3. As for Springdale, their loss dropped their record down to 3-16-1.
Southside took their victory against Springdale when the teams last played back in September by a conclusive 3-0. The rematch might be a little tougher for Southside since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
